Bottom line
Manufacturer spec sheets are written by marketing departments. The numbers that matter — for whether the gun is good, upgradable, and compatible with the parts you'll want — are usually buried, missing, or quoted misleadingly. Here's what to look for and what to ignore.
The numbers that actually matter
FPS — and what BB weight it was measured with
What's listed: "350 FPS" or "1.13J"
What to ask: At what BB weight? With what hop setting? With what spring? With what nozzle / cylinder combo?
A "350 FPS" gun could mean:
- 350 FPS at 0.20g with hop off (the marketing number) — actually 1.13J
- 350 FPS at 0.25g with hop set for level shot (still around 1.4J — would fail chrono at most sites with that BB)
The number to trust: joules. If the spec sheet quotes 1.13J without weight specification, that's the energy regardless of weight — chrono-relevant.
Marketing trick to watch: "Up to 400 FPS!" usually means a single peak reading at 0.20g with a brand-new spring, not the average you'll get after the first 500 rounds when the spring settles.
Real-steel equivalent / platform
What's listed: "M4 platform", "AK-74 pattern", "MP5K"
Why it matters more than you'd think:
- Magazine compatibility: an M4 platform takes STANAG-compatible mags from a dozen brands. A proprietary platform (think PTW, AAP-01) only takes its own mags.
- Aftermarket parts: M4, AK, MP5, G3, AR-15 family all have huge aftermarket parts catalogues. A niche platform (FN P90, FAMAS, AUG) means you're paying premium for any spare.
- Rail systems: M-LOK, KeyMod, picatinny — affects what accessories bolt on.
- Holster fit (for pistols): Glock-pattern, 1911-pattern, SIG P226, P320 — determines which holsters you can use.
Marketing trick to watch: "Tactical M4" with no actual M4 internals (proprietary gearbox). Check the gearbox version.
Gearbox version (AEG only)
What's listed: "V2 gearbox", "V3 gearbox", "V6 gearbox", "V7 gearbox", "split gearbox", "QSC"
The version determines:
- Compatibility with upgrade parts (motors, gears, pistons, MOSFETs, ETUs)
- Disassembly difficulty — V2 needs full removal of the gun's lower receiver to open; some V3s split in half
- Trigger response — V2s tend to have shorter trigger pulls; V3s are longer but more durable
Standard versions by platform:
- M4 family → V2
- AK family → V3
- MP5 family → V2 or V3 (varies)
- AUG / G36 → V3 or V7
- L85 / SA80 → V7
Specialty versions:
- ICS Split Gearbox → V2 / V3 that splits without full disassembly (massive QoL win for tech work)
- Tokyo Marui Recoil Shock → V2 but with proprietary recoil mechanism
Marketing trick to watch: "Reinforced gearbox" with no version number. Could be anything. Don't pay extra without specifics.
Hop unit
What's listed: "Rotary hop", "Lever hop", "Maple Leaf hop", "Brand-specific hop"
The hop unit controls backspin on the BB and is the single most important factor in accuracy and range:
- Rotary hop (most modern AEGs) — dial-adjustable, holds setting, easy to fine-tune
- Lever hop (older designs, some AK clones) — pivots in/out, less precise, drifts over time
- Maple Leaf / brand aftermarket hops — premium drop-in replacements, often the first upgrade tech players make
Marketing trick to watch: "CNC hop unit" — could be poorly designed CNC. The brand matters more than the manufacturing method.
Inner barrel length & diameter
What's listed: "364mm inner barrel", "6.03mm tight bore"
What matters:
- Length correlates loosely with FPS efficiency. Longer barrel = more time for air to push the BB. A short-barrelled AEG can be upgraded to hit the same FPS with a heavier spring; an over-long barrel hurts efficiency.
- Bore diameter:
- 6.08mm (loose bore) — Tokyo Marui spec. Forgiving of dirty hop / cheap BBs. Best for stock guns.
- 6.05mm — middle ground
- 6.03mm (tight bore) — accuracy-focused, requires clean hop and quality BBs
- 6.01mm — competition tight bore, demanding
Marketing trick to watch: tight bore as a "premium feature" on a stock gun — actually causes more problems than it solves at stock FPS.
Motor
What's listed: "Long type motor", "Short type motor", "high torque / high speed"
The motor's torque and RPM determine trigger response and battery efficiency:
- High torque — slower spin, more pull power. Use with upgraded heavy springs (M120+). Good for woodland / DMR.
- High speed — faster spin, less pull. Use with stock or light springs (M100 and under). Good for CQB / speedsoft.
- Balanced — middle ground, factory default in most stock guns.
Brand matters: SHS, Lonex, ASG (Ultimate), Tokyo Marui EG-1000 — these are the recognised quality brands. No-name motors are usually the first upgrade.
Battery connector
What's listed: "Tamiya connector", "Deans/T-plug", "XT60", "JST"
- Tamiya — factory default on most stock AEGs, terrible current handling, first thing tech players replace.
- Deans (T-plug) — better current handling, low profile.
- XT60 — best for high-current applications.
Marketing trick to watch: spec sheet not mentioning the connector at all. Default to assume Tamiya, plan to upgrade.
Mag capacity & type
What's listed: "300rd hi-cap", "120rd mid-cap", "30rd real-cap"
- Hi-cap — wound spring inside the mag, capacity 200–600 BBs, rattles when you move, cheap (£8–15).
- Mid-cap — spring-fed, 80–150 BBs, silent, more realistic reloads, slightly more expensive (£12–20).
- Low-cap — 30–80 BBs, more realistic, niche.
- Real-cap — actual round count of the platform (30 for M4, 20 for G3, etc.), expensive, used by milsim impression players.
Marketing trick to watch: "1 magazine included" with no specification. Often a hi-cap; many starter guns ship with no mid-caps at all.
Weight & length
Useful for:
- Holsters and slings that need to fit
- CQB / speedsoft where every gram matters
- Build aesthetics — featherweight polymer guns feel like toys; metal-receiver guns feel like the real thing
Marketing trick to watch: weight quoted without battery. Add 100–200g for a typical battery in the stock or handguard.
The numbers nobody quotes but you should ask about
Air seal / cylinder volume
Determines how efficiently the gun converts spring energy to BB velocity. Tech-heavy reviewers (UKARA, Negative Airsoft, Novritsch's tech videos) often cover this. Manufacturer spec sheets never do.
Trigger pull (in ms)
Modern AEGs with ETU / MOSFET should hit sub-30ms lock time. Stock AEGs without active electronics: 60–80ms. HPA: 8–15ms. GBB: 5–10ms.
Out-of-the-box accuracy
What grouping does it shoot at 30m with stock hop and stock BBs? Manufacturer spec sheets never quote this. Player reviews on the catalogue do.
MOSFET / ETU fitted from factory?
ETU (Electronic Trigger Unit) gives you burst fire, programmable trigger response, low-voltage cutoff for LiPo safety. Many premium AEGs ship with ETUs; budget ones don't. This is worth £40+ in upgrade cost if you'd add one anyway.
Red flags on a spec sheet
- "FPS 350-400" with a 50 FPS range — quality control is poor, every gun will be different
- No gearbox version listed
- "Made of high-grade polymer" — means plastic, possibly low-grade
- "Realistic recoil!" on an AEG — usually a small reciprocating dummy bolt, fun but adds nothing performance-wise
- No reference to compatibility with major aftermarket parts — proprietary platform
Green flags
- Spec sheet quotes joules + BB weight
- Gearbox version explicit, with motor type
- MOSFET or ETU listed
- "Compatible with [platform] aftermarket parts" explicitly
- Real-steel equivalent referenced
- Mid-caps included (not just hi-caps)
What to do with this
Before you buy a gun:
- Find the catalogue page on airsoftcatalog.com — we list the spec fields manufacturers don't always emphasise.
- Check the gearbox version — make sure aftermarket parts you want exist for it.
- Note the FPS in joules, not just FPS — and confirm it matches your local site's limits.
- Check what magazines it takes — STANAG / proprietary / brand-specific.
- Search for a tear-down video on YouTube before committing — Novritsch, Negative Airsoft, AirsoftGI all do thorough internal reviews.
